The applicant shall demonstrate compliance with the provisions of this section <br />(including but not limited to: the dimensions of individual banner signs, the dimensions of <br />that group of banner signs, and the total square feet of temporary banner signs). <br />1360.03 Permanent Sign Regulations <br />Subd. 1 Sign Area and Height <br />A. All permitted permanent signs shall conform to the following applicable standards and Table X: <br />Permanent Sign Standards. <br />[Insert new table] <br />B. Freestanding Signs. <br />1. Properties that front more than one street shall be permitted to have more than one freestanding <br />sign provided that each additional freestanding sign does not exceed half the size of the <br />maximum sign area allowed for a freestanding sign in the applicable district. <br />2. The sign area of a freestanding sign shall only be calculated using one side of the sign. If the <br />two sides are different sizes, the larger side shall be used for determining the sign area. <br />3. Freestanding signs shall be located at least five feet from any property line and shall not project <br />over the property line. <br />C. Multi-tenant buildings or sites, shall be permitted: <br />1. One wall sign up to the total permitted signage area in Table X. <br />a. The total wall sign area shall be calculated for each individual business establishment that <br />has exclusive use of a building façade, some portion of the street, or direct access to the <br />outside. <br />2. The permitted freestanding sign area shall be associated with the main parcel, with the tenant <br />signage allocated by the property owner meeting the maximum signage areas allocated in Table <br />X. <br />D. Sign Design. <br />1. Business signs shall be architecturally compatible with the style, materials, colors and details of <br />the building. <br />2. Signs shall be incorporated into the façades of the buildings rather than extending past the roof <br />line and should not project more than 12 inches beyond the plane of the façades. <br />3. Retail business wall signs shall be located in a position above the front window that is located <br />consistently among stores. <br />4. Wall signs shall not extend more than 18 inches from the wall they are attached to. <br />E. Illuminated Signs. All nonresidential uses are permitted illuminated signs that meet subsection <br />1360.08, unless otherwise specified herein. <br />Subd. 2 Special Permanent Sign Regulations. <br />A. Awnings and Canopies. No part of an awning or sun canopy shall be less than eight feet or greater <br />than 12 feet above grade. The fabric or material used for the awning or canopy must be opaque and <br />no illumination is permitted. <br />B. Service Area Canopy. Each edge of a service area canopy facing a street is permitted 25 square <br />feet of sign area in addition to all other sign area permitted on the site. Such signage may be <br />illuminated, but no other part of the face of the canopy shall be illuminated. <br />6
